EDMUND PAUL VAISVILAS SENTENCED IN U.S. DISTRICT COURT

 

Bill Mercer, United States Attorney for the District of Montana, announced today that during a federal court session in Missoula, on June 5, 2008, before U.S. District Judge Donald W. Molloy, EDMUND PAUL VAISVILAS, a 34-year-old resident of White Sulphur Springs, appeared for sentencing. VAISVILAS was sentenced to a term of:

  • Prison: 168 months, consecutive to another sentence
  • Special Assessment: $100
  • Supervised Release: 10 years

VAISVILAS was sentenced in connection with his guilty plea to conspiracy to distribute methamphetamine.

In an Offer of Proof filed by the United States, the government stated it would have proved at trial the following:

Between April of 2006, and continuing through July of 2007, VAISVILAS, Marvin Mullen, and Marlena Harringer were involved in a conspiracy with several other individuals to distribute over 500 grams of methamphetamine in Meagher, Mineral, Lewis and Clark, and Gallatin counties.

Mullen and Harringer pled guilty to federal charges and have been sentenced.

Because there is no parole in the federal system, the "truth in sentencing" guidelines mandate that VAISVILAS will likely serve all of the time imposed by the court. In the federal system, VAISVILAS does have the opportunity to earn a sentence reduction for "good behavior." However, this reduction will not exceed 15% of the overall sentence.

Assistant U.S. Attorney Paulette L. Stewart prosecuted the case for the United States.

The investigation was a cooperative effort between the Bozeman and Helena Missouri River Drug Task Force, the Drug Enforcement Administration, the Federal Bureau of Investigation, the Meagher County Sheriff's Office, the Mineral County Sheriff's Office, the Montana Highway Patrol, and the Siskiyou County Sheriff's Office in California.
